Percent of Hardware Budget Devoted to COTS Hardware
Considerable attention and speculation has been given to the use of COTS hardware across different vertical markets, and whether this trend is expanding, remaining stable or declining. If the use of COTS is expanding, one would expect to see an economic benefit to its use – hence, a more important measure of COTS utilization would be reflected in the budgeted amount of COTS hardware as a percentage of total hardware cost.
In a recent 2011 survey of embedded developers (653 respondents), EMF asked respondents to report the percent of their total hardware budget that was devoted to COTS hardware.
Table I presents their responses according to vertical market. Whereas Aerospace/Avionics and Military had the highest response (these data reflect the percent of the COTS hardware budget compared with total hardware budget) Datacom and Electronic Instrumentation had a better than average response.
| Percent of Hardware Budget Devoted to COTS Hardware | |
| 2011 EMF Survey of Embedded Developers | |
| Industry Average | 23% |
| Auto-Transportation | 19% |
| Aerospace-Avionics | 30% |
| Consumer Electronics | 22% |
| Datacom-Networking | 27% |
| Electronic Instrumentation | 24% |
| Industrial Automation | 20% |
| Medical | 20% |
| Military | 32% |
| Office Automation | 14% |
| Telecom | 23% |
Table I
Table II presents developer responses according to chip architecture.
It is interesting to note that the budgeted percent of COTS hardware is consistent across all architectures, DSP and FPGA, but it is significantly larger for dual core and multi core developments. This might be due to the recent inclusion of multiple cores in embedded developments where the focus might be on software development within a mostly reusable hardware configuration. It will be interesting to see if this data is repeated in 2012.
| Percent of Hardware Budget Devoted to COTS Hardware | |
| 2011 EMF Survey of Embedded Developers | |
| Industry Average | 23% |
| 8-bit | 21% |
| 16-bit | 22% |
| 32-bit | 24% |
| 64-bit | 23% |
| 128-bit | 26% |
| DSP | 23% |
| FPGA | 21% |
| Dual Core | 28% |
| Multi-Core | 35% |
Table II
